A sonometer wire resonates with 4 antinodes between two bridges for a given tuning fork, when 1 kg mass is suspended from the wire. Using same fork, when mass M is suspended, the wire resonates producing 2 antinodes between the two bridges (distance between two bridges is as before). The value of M is

A. 2.5 kg

B. 3.5 kg

C. 4 kg

D. 1 kg

Correct Option is (C)

If p is the number of loops (or antinodes) then we have,

Tp 2 = constant where T is the tension

Two wires of same material of radius 'r' and '2r' respectively are welded together end to end. The combination is then used as a sonometer wire under tension 'T'. The joint is kept midway between the two bridges. The ratio of the number of loops formed in the wires such that the joint is a node is

A. 1 : 5

B. 1 : 2

C. 1 : 4

D. 1 : 3

Correct Option is (B)

Frequency of vibration n will be same for both the segments. If p 1 and p 2 are the number of loops for the wires of radius r and 2r then we have
